通过多个基因组查识别一种通用B组菌疫苗
Domenico Maione1, Immaculada Margarit, Cira D Rinaudo
1Chiron srl, Via Fiorentina 1, 53100 Siena, Italy.
概括
开发B组链球菌 (GBS) 疫苗对于新生儿健康至关重要. 一项新的策略确定了四种表面蛋白质,当它们结合起来时,可以提供广泛的防护GBS感染.

背景情况:
- 乙组链球菌 (GBS) 是重症新生儿感染的重要原因.
- GBS是一种多种血清型的病原体,使疫苗开发复杂化.
- 现有的GBS疫苗缺乏针对所有流通的血清型的广泛保护.
研究的目的:
- 确定针对B组链球菌的广泛保护性疫苗候选人.
- 研究表面蛋白质作为GBS疫苗点的潜力.
主要方法:
- 八个GBS分离物的基因组测序.
- 在小鼠中克隆和测试312种表面蛋白质作为疫苗候选物.
- 对抗原可访问性和抗体诱导的分析 (opsonophagocytic抗体).
主要成果:
- 四种表面蛋白在小鼠中显示出保护性有效性.
- 这四种蛋白质的组合提供了高保护对GBS菌株的多样化面板,包括所有血清型.
- 保护与细菌表面的蛋白质可访问性和opsonophagocytic抗体的产生相关.
结论:
- 多基因组分析和表面蛋白质查是识别GBS疫苗候选人的有效策略.
- 针对特定表面蛋白质的组合疫苗有望对GBS提供广泛的保护.
- 进一步开发这种基于蛋白质的疫苗可以减少与GBS相关的新生儿死亡率和发病率.
